Citywide ZBP: 204 establishments, 965 employees , annual payroll $49,514k (~29 establishments per 1,000 residents) across 1 of 1 ZIPs. Peak business ZIP 81647 (204 units) ; leading NAICS Construction (77) · also Administrative and support and waste management and remediation services · Accommodation and food services .

New Castle sits in the lower half of Garfield County on income: Glenwood Springs, Carbondale and Rifle report more, and only Parachute reports less. Carbondale marks the far end of that range at $109,661, 40% above New Castle.
